TikTok expands its in-app Ticketmaster ticketing feature to users in 20 countries

TikTok and Ticketmaster are expanding their partnership into 20 new countries after initially launching it in the United States back in August 2022. The partnership allows users to discover events and buy tickets for them directly in TikTok without having … Continue reading

Doubtnut, once offered a $150M deal by Byju’s, sells for $10M

Allen Career Institute has acquired Doubtnut in a deal that values the young edtech at $10 million, according to a person familiar with the matter, a reversal of fortune for the once promising edtech leading app. The two firms confirmed … Continue reading

Bending Spoons lays off entire staff of Flimic

Milan-based creative app studio Bending Spoons has laid off the entire staff of Filmic, which made popular video and photo editing apps such as Filmic Pro, per a report by PetaPixel. Bending Spoons acquired Filmic last July and the move … Continue reading
